Essential Ingredients for Your Mediterranean Falafel Waffles
Crafting these unique Falafel Waffles requires a blend of fresh, wholesome ingredients that capture the essence of Mediterranean cuisine. Here’s what you’ll need to create the perfect savory waffles and their delicious accompaniments:
For the Crispy Falafel Waffles:
- CHICKPEAS: The foundation of falafel, providing a creamy texture and abundant plant-based protein.
- RED ONION: Adds a sharp, vibrant flavor that complements the chickpeas.
- SPICES: A robust blend of CUMIN, CORIANDER, and PAPRIKA for authentic Mediterranean warmth, with optional CAYENNE PEPPER for a hint of heat.
- LEMON JUICE: Brightens the flavors and adds a touch of acidity crucial for falafel.
- FLOUR & BAKING POWDER: Provide structure and a fluffy, waffle-like consistency.
- GARLIC: Essential for that characteristic savory depth.
- EGG WHITES: Help bind the mixture and contribute to a lighter texture.
- OLIVE OIL: Adds richness and helps achieve that golden-brown crisp.
For the Fresh Lebanese Salad:
- TOMATO: Juicy and sweet, offering a fresh contrast.
- CUCUMBER: Cool and crisp, balancing the rich falafel flavors.
- RED ONION: A milder onion for a gentle bite in the salad.
- PARSLEY: Fresh and herbaceous, a hallmark of Lebanese salads.
- LEMON JUICE: Provides the essential zesty dressing.
- OLIVE OIL: For a smooth, flavorful vinaigrette.
For the Creamy Tahini Sauce:
While the full ingredients for the tahini sauce are detailed in the recipe card below, know that it typically includes tahini, lemon juice, garlic, water, and salt, creating a perfect creamy, nutty counterpoint to the savory waffles.

How to Make The Best Falafel Waffles: A Step-by-Step Guide
Creating these delightful Falafel Waffles is surprisingly simple, blending the process of making traditional falafel with the ease of a waffle maker. Follow these steps for a perfect Mediterranean meal:
Preparing the Falafel Waffle Batter:
- Combine Ingredients: In a food processor or high-powered blender, combine the drained and rinsed chickpeas, chopped red onion, fragrant cumin, coriander, paprika, cayenne pepper (if using), salt, black pepper, fresh lemon juice, all-purpose flour, fresh parsley, baking powder, garlic cloves, egg whites, and olive oil.
- Process Until Smooth: Pulse the mixture until it forms a thick, somewhat chunky batter. You want it to be well combined but still have a bit of texture, similar to a traditional falafel mixture. Avoid over-processing to prevent it from becoming a paste.

Cooking the Falafel Waffles:
- Preheat Waffle Iron: Thoroughly spray your waffle iron with non-stick cooking spray and preheat it according to the manufacturer’s instructions. This step is crucial for preventing sticking and achieving a perfectly crisp waffle.
- Cook Waffles: Once hot, spoon the falafel mixture into the waffle iron, filling it about three-quarters of the way. Close the lid and cook for approximately 7-9 minutes, or until the falafel waffles are beautifully golden brown and firm to the touch in the center. Cooking time may vary slightly depending on your waffle iron.
- Serve Immediately: Carefully remove the cooked falafel waffles.

Preparing the Fresh Lebanese Salad:
- Mix Salad Ingredients: In a medium bowl, combine the diced tomatoes, diced English cucumber, diced red onion, fresh chopped parsley, lemon juice, and olive oil. Toss gently until all ingredients are well mixed and coated.

Whipping up the Tahini Sauce:
- Prepare Sauce: In a medium mixing bowl or a mason jar, combine all tahini sauce ingredients (tahini, water, lemon juice, garlic, salt, and pepper). Whisk or shake vigorously until the sauce is smooth and creamy. If you prefer a thinner consistency, gradually add a bit more water until desired consistency is reached. Taste and adjust seasonings as needed.

Finally, arrange your hot falafel waffles on a platter, generously top them with the fresh Lebanese salad, and drizzle with plenty of tahini sauce. Enjoy this unique and incredibly satisfying Mediterranean meal!
Pro Tips for Perfect Falafel Waffles Every Time
Making delicious falafel waffles is straightforward, but a few expert tips can elevate your experience and ensure consistently great results. Whether you’re a seasoned chef or a kitchen novice, these pointers will help you master this unique recipe:
- Always Spray the Waffle Iron Generously: This step cannot be overstated! Falafel batter, with its chickpea base, can be prone to sticking. A liberal coating of non-stick cooking spray before each waffle batch is essential to ensure easy release and a beautifully crisp, intact waffle. It also contributes to that desirable golden-brown exterior.
- Smart Storage for Meal Prep: These falafel waffles are fantastic for meal prepping. Once cooled completely,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. For longer storage, you can freeze them for up to a month. Layer them with parchment paper to prevent sticking and use a freezer-safe bag or container. This makes for quick and healthy meals throughout the week.
- Reheating for Optimal Crispiness: To bring your stored falafel waffles back to life with their original crisp texture, avoid the microwave. My preferred methods are the air fryer or a toaster. A few minutes in the air fryer (at around 350°F/175°C) or a cycle in the toaster will re-crisp them beautifully. Alternatively, you can reheat them in a preheated oven on low heat (around 300°F/150°C) until warm and slightly crispy.
- Customize Your Spices: The spices listed (cumin, coriander, paprika, cayenne) provide a classic Mediterranean flavor profile. However, feel free to experiment! You could add a pinch of turmeric for color and earthy notes, a dash of dried mint for freshness, or even a touch of sumac for a tangy twist. Adjust the cayenne pepper to your preferred level of heat.
- Elevate with Cheese: For those who love a cheesy addition, feta cheese is a natural complement to Mediterranean flavors. You can gently fold crumbled feta into the falafel batter before cooking for pockets of salty goodness. Alternatively, sprinkle feta, or even shredded halloumi, over the hot, freshly cooked waffles just before serving, allowing the residual heat to soften it slightly.

Ingredients
-
1 – 15 ounce chickpeas, drained and rinsed
-
1/4 cup red onion, chopped
-
1 teaspoon cumin
-
1/2 teaspoon coriander
-
1/2 teaspoon paprika
-
1/2 teaspoon cayenne pepper , {optional}
-
1/2 teaspoon salt
-
1/8 teaspoon black pepper
-
1 teaspoon lemon juice
-
2 tablespoons all purpose flour
-
1/4 cup fresh parsley
-
1 teaspoon baking powder
-
4 garlic cloves
-
2 egg whites
-
1/3 cup extra virgin olive oil
-
2 tomatoes, diced {about 1 cup}
-
1/4 english cucumber, diced
-
1/2 red onion, diced
-
1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
-
2 teaspoons lemon juice
-
1/2 cup tahini
-
2 tablespoons water
-
3 teaspoons olive oil
-
1 lemon, juiced
-
2 garlic
-
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
-
Combine the chickpeas, onion, cumin, coriander, paprika, cayenne pepper, salt, black pepper, lemon juice, all-purpose flour, fresh parsley, baking powder, garlic cloves, egg whites and olive oil in a food processor or blender.
-
Spray the waffle iron with non-stick spray. Preheat the waffle iron. Fill the waffle iron about three-quarters of the way full and close the lid.
-
Cook until the falafel is golden brown and firm in the center, about 7-9 minutes.
-
Serve with the Lebanese salad and tahini sauce.
-
Mix all of the ingredients for the salad in a medium bowl and mix well.
-
In a medium mixing bowl or a mason jar combine all ingredients and stir well until combined. Add more water for a thinner consistency. Taste and adjust seasoning.
